      Meaning of the first name Arben

      Origin

      Albanian

      Meaning

      Albanian

      Variations

      Abena, Abene, Abeni
      The name Arben derives from the Albanian language and literally means Albanian. Its origins can be traced back to ancient times when various Illyrian tribes inhabited the region that is today known as Albania. The Illyrians were an ancient Indo-European people who settled in the Western Balkans, including parts of present-day Albania, Kosovo, and Montenegro. The name Arben served as a reflection of pride and identity in the Albanian population, symbolizing their connection to their rich historical and cultural heritage.

      Throughout history, the name Arben has maintained its significance and presence among the Albanian people. It represents a sense of belonging and unity. In ancient times, the name Arben referred to the people inhabiting the Illyrian lands. In modern-day usage, Arben is a popular given name for Albanian boys. It is often seen as a tribute to one's heritage and a way to express national pride. Additionally, the name Arben is sometimes used as a family name, particularly in Albania and Kosovo, emphasizing the importance and reverence given to the name within Albanian society.

      In summary, the name Arben originates from the Albanian language and means Albanian. It has a rich historical and cultural background, dating back to the ancient Illyrians. Today, Arben continues to be a cherished name within Albanian communities, serving as a symbol of identity and pride.
